titleOfInvention |
Power supply system, fuel pack constituting the system, and device driven by power generator and power supply system |
abstract |
A by-product removing apparatus for use in a power supply system is provided with a fuel pack provided with a fuel charging section having a liquid fuel for power generation including hydrogen and a fuel cell which is detachably attached to the fuel pack, And a power generation module including a reforming unit for converting the hydrogen gas into a first gas containing carbon dioxide and a fuel cell for generating electrical energy using the hydrogen gas. The apparatus includes an absorbent charging section that selectively absorbs the carbon dioxide contained in the first gas and transfers a second gas having a lower concentration of carbon dioxide to the fuel cell than the first gas. |
